Broken Words Poem by Monica M Engeler

Broken Words

I sat on my sofa with my head down,
Listening to soft far away music,
Wondering, dreaming, of adventures to come.

I just wanted to run, run like the wind,
And wish that my adventures would wake me up.
My eyes remained closed in a fantasy.

I wish I knew why I always look for lost words
I see them floating around
I want to grab the words and break them up.

I heard the ocean waves swishing back and forth
It was as if the currents were controlling my thoughts
The broken words were telling me to run again.

So I ran again faster and faster.
I started to drift into a colorful rainbow
Everything just mezmerized me.

The rainbow drifted away like my dream
My words turned into colored letters
It was time to leave this dream.

My eyes were still closed in a bubble.
The bubble burst and the words broke apart
My eyes opened wide and the dream was over.

The soft music came to an end.
That dreamy story left me nowhere free.
Those broken words were gone.
